MCS-227 covers the fundamental principles of Cloud Computing (architecture, models, services, security) and the Internet of Things (IoT) (architecture, sensors, protocols, data processing). It emphasizes their applications in renewable energy and environmental contexts, including smart grids and monitoring systems.
